WebMay 14, 2024 · Consequently, it’s slightly more secure than SNMPv1, but not as secure as SNMPv3. SNMPv2c uses two types of community strings: read-write and read-only. The read-only community string allows access to management information base (MIB) objects on a read-only basis. WebMay 18, 2024 · 1) restrict the snmp to specific ip addresses of your monitoring systems 2) change the readonly community name to something other than "public" 3) disable oids that aren't being used. For example on our linux boxes we only run snmpd to monitor traffic so I disable all oids except those that return network interface information. The FortiGate SNMP implementation is read-only. SNMP v1/v2c, and v3 compliant SNMP managers have read-only access to FortiGate system information through queries, and can receive trap messages from the FortiGate unit.
